RZG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review
41 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Invesco S&P SmallCap 600 Pure Growth ETF (RZG)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$27.3M — down 22% from $35M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new RZG posit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 7 added to existing stakes and 16 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Osaic Holdings, adding an estimated $434K. The largest seller was LPL Financial, cutting an estimated $7.02M.
